It's possible the black and white rock is a meteorite, as meteorites can have a black fusion crust from entering Earth's atmosphere. To confirm if it's a meteorite, you would need to have it examined by a professional meteorite expert or scientist who can conduct tests such as a chemical analysis or a magnetic test.
You are likely to find a meteorite in a museum collection. Meteorites are fragments of a meteoroid that have survived their passage through the Earth's atmosphere and landed on the Earth's surface. Meteoroids are smaller rocky or metallic objects traveling in space, while meteors are the streaks of light produced when a meteoroid enters the Earth's atmosphere.

The scientific term for a shooting star that hits Earth's surface is a meteorite. It is a solid piece of debris from a comet, asteroid, or meteoroid that survives its passage through the Earth's atmosphere and impacts the surface.
A meteorite by definition has reached the ground. Mist meteoroids burn up in the Earths atmosphere. Any meteorite would have been bigger as a meteoroid as the outer coating would have been burnt off during entry.
